#478c55 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#478c55 is composed of 27.8% red, 54.9%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.3%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 132.2 degrees, a saturation of 32.7% and a lightness of 41.4%. #478c55 color hex could be obtained by blending #8effaa with #001900.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#478c55 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#478c55 has RGB values of R:71, G:140,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 4688981.
